Beezwax Records was established in 1997 as a sole proprietorship dedicated to the recording and distribution of brass, jazz, and blues music.

Their home base is Elkhart, Indiana, where more brass instruments have been manufactured than anywhere else in the world.

When the first Beezwax Record came out on October 31, 1997, it was in CD form. It was also date stamped, serialized, embossed, personalized, and registered into a database as a way to honor the passion that exists between artist and audience.

The same holds true for the tens of thousands of CDs that were shipped since that day. Each one hand assembled and personalized.

No record label has ever treated recorded music with that kind of respect. The first recorded music ever made use of beeswax.

Since then, Beezwax released 25 additional albums, all either jazz or blues. The label has yet to garner any brass music, although they explored The Boston Brass recording under the legendary Rudy Van Gelder.

In March of 2018 Beezwax Records essentially mothballed its efforts due to the constraints of digital marketing, third party royalties, and exhaustion.
